|
||
|
![]() |
![]() |
ROMs y desarrollo HTC One M8 ROMs y desarrollo HTC One M8 |
![]() |
|
Herramientas |
#1
|
||||
|
||||
Como actualizar el firmware 17 Febrero
Debido a la gente que pregunta cómo cambiar el firmware del teléfono hago este tutorial para facilitar las cosas a los que no saben o se aclaran.
Antes de empezar Por favor, lee antes de hacer nada el tutorial y si tienes dudas pregunta antes de empezar Para cambiar el firmware hace falta: -Ser root y además ser s-off de lo contrario no podremos cambiar el firmware. Para hacerse root seguir este tutorial, en caso de tener dudas preguntar en ese foro las dudas. http://www.htcmania.com/showthread.php?t=805460 Para hacerse s-off, hay dos métodos firewater que es gratis y que ya casi no funciona (ver el link de arriba para s-off con firewater) y sunshine que es de pago link- http://www.htcmania.com/showthread.php?t=859622 -Tener adb funcionando correctamente -Ser super CID o tener un cid que permita flashear el firmware que queráis usar. Para mayor comodidad recomiendo hacerse super CID... Para empezar Una vez tengamos todos lo requisitos podemos empezar, en primer lugar buscar el firmware que queráis descargar. Es importante que recordéis que el firmware que useis debe ser el mismo de la rom base que queráis poner. Si la rom que llevais se basa en la 2.22.401.4 usar el firmware de la 2.22.401.4 de lo contrario el teléfono no funcionará bien. Lista de firmware (No borra tarjeta SD) RECORDAR RENOMBRAR EL FIRMWARE A firmware.zip 5.x base (lollipop) Sin letras rojas -4.16.401.10 Con letras rojas -4.16.401.10 4.4 Base sin las letras rojas que aprecen cuando se carga el teléfono - 1.54.401.5 - 1.54.401.10 - 2.12.401.3 - 2.22.401.4 - 2.22.401.5 - 3.28.401.9 4.4 Base con las letras rojas - 1.54.401.5 - 1.54.401.10 - 2.12.401.3 - 2.22.401.4 - 2.22.401.5 - 3.28.401.9 Tras descargar el firmware guardarlo en la carpeta donde tengáis instalado adb... en mi caso c:adb Empezamos -Conectar el teléfono al ordenador y aseguraros que está activada la depuración usb -Abrimos consola de comandos de dos 1) Iniciar CMD en Modo normal (cmd.exe) Para iniciar el modo CMD en modo normal en Windows 8 basta con que pulsemos la combinación [Tecla Win] + [R], y en la ventana de ejecutar tecleamos cmd y pulsamos Enter [Aceptar], y ya estamos corriendo el símbolo de sistema normal. 2) Iniciar CMD en Modo administrador (cmd.exe) Para acceder al CMD en modo administrador (cmd.exe) Podemos hacerlo de de la siguiente manera. La primera y más rápida pulsamos [Tecla Win] + [x] y damos clic en Símbolo de Sistema (administrador) como se muestra en la imagen. -En la consola de comandos y en la carpeta dónde tengamos el firmware guardado escribimos adb reboot bootloader-Una vez en hboot escribir fastboot getvar allaparecerá esto (bootloader) version: 0.5 (bootloader) version-bootloader: 3.16.0.0000 < esto es la versíon de bootloader (bootloader) version-baseband: 1.15.2133156.UA13G < esto es la radio que lleváis (bootloader) version-cpld: None (bootloader) version-microp: None (bootloader) version-main: 1.54.401.5 < y esto el firmware actual (bootloader) cidnum: 11111111 < esto es vuesto CID -Tras comprobar los datos, volver a escribir fastboot reboot-bootloader-Esperamos y ponemos fastboot oem rebootRUUNota. Si fallara el comando reiniciar el teléfono pulsando power y volumen menos y volver a intentarlo. -Aparcerán unas letras de HTC y cuando esté ponéis... fastboot flash zip C:\adb\firmware.zipNota.Obviamente la ruta que hay que poner depende de dónde esté el firmware guardado. Si está en c:fastboot poner fastboot flash zip C:\fastboot\firmware.zip -y si en la consola de comandos ya estáis en la carpeta dónde está el firmware poner fastboot flash zip firmware.zip -En este momento apareceran en la ventana de dos un montón de letras, cuando acaben de salir y os deje escribir reescribir el mismo comando y se terminará el proceso. O se que hay que ponerlo dos veces...PONERLO DOS VECES O NO FUNCIONA... -Una vez flaseado reiniciar poniendo fastboot reboot-Si queremos estar seguros que ha funcionado volver al hboot escribiendo adb reboot bootloader-Si ponemos el siguiente comando nos dará la infomación actual la cual podemos cotejar con la de antes de empezar el preceso. fastboot getvar all(bootloader) version: 0.5 (bootloader) version-bootloader: 3.16.0.0000 (bootloader) version-baseband: 1.16.2133156.UA15G < debería mostrar un nuevo numero (bootloader) version-main: 1.54.401.10 Y ya está, con esto debería ser suficiente para tener el nuevo firmware instalado. Última edición por von ropen Día 17/02/15 a las 17:57:46. |
Los siguientes 17 usuarios han agradecido a von ropen su comentario: | ||
|
#4
|
||||
|
||||
Debido a la gente que pregunta cómo cambiar el firmware del teléfono hago este tutorial para facilitar las cosas a los que no saben o se aclaran.
Antes de empezar Por favor, lee antes de hacer nada el tutorial y si tienes dudas pregunta antes de empezar Para cambiar el firmware hace falta: -Ser root y además ser s-off de lo contrario no podremos cambiar el firmware. Para hacerse root seguir este tutorial, en caso de tener dudas preguntar en ese foro las dudas. http://www.htcmania.com/showthread.php?t=805460 Para hacerse s-off, hay dos métodos firewater que es gratis y que ya casi no funciona (ver el link de arriba para s-off con firewater) y sunshine que es de pago link- http://www.htcmania.com/showthread.php?t=859622 -Tener adb funcionando correctamente -Ser super CID o tener un cid que permita flashear el firmware que queráis usar. Para mayor comodidad recomiendo hacerse super CID... Para empezar Una vez tengamos todos lo requisitos podemos empezar, en primer lugar buscar el firmware que queráis descargar. Es importante que recordéis que el firmware que useis debe ser el mismo de la rom base que queráis poner. Si la rom que llevais se basa en la 2.22.401.4 usar el firmware de la 2.22.401.4 de lo contrario el teléfono no funcionará bien. Lista de firmware (No borra tarjeta SD) RECORDAR RENOMBRAR EL FIRMWARE A firmware.zip 4.4 Base sin las letras rojas que aprecen cuando se carga el teléfono - 1.54.401.5 - 1.54.401.10 - 2.12.401.3 - 2.22.401.4 - 2.22.401.5 4.4 Base con las letras rojas - 1.54.401.5 - 1.54.401.10 - 2.12.401.3 - 2.22.401.4 - 2.22.401.5 Tras descargar el firmware guardarlo en la carpeta donde tengáis instalado adb... en mi caso c:adb Empezamos -Conectar el teléfono al ordenador y aseguraros que está activada la depuración usb -Abrimos consola de comandos de dos 1) Iniciar CMD en Modo normal (cmd.exe) Para iniciar el modo CMD en modo normal en Windows 8 basta con que pulsemos la combinación [Tecla Win] + [R], y en la ventana de ejecutar tecleamos cmd y pulsamos Enter [Aceptar], y ya estamos corriendo el símbolo de sistema normal. 2) Iniciar CMD en Modo administrador (cmd.exe) Para acceder al CMD en modo administrador (cmd.exe) Podemos hacerlo de de la siguiente manera. La primera y más rápida pulsamos [Tecla Win] + [x] y damos clic en Símbolo de Sistema (administrador) como se muestra en la imagen. -En la consola de comandos y en la carpeta dónde tengamos el firmware guardado escribimos adb reboot bootloader-Una vez en hboot escribir fastboot getvar allaparecerá esto (bootloader) version: 0.5 (bootloader) version-bootloader: 3.16.0.0000 < esto es la versíon de bootloader (bootloader) version-baseband: 1.15.2133156.UA13G < esto es la radio que lleváis (bootloader) version-cpld: None (bootloader) version-microp: None (bootloader) version-main: 1.54.401.5 < y esto el firmware actual (bootloader) cidnum: 11111111 < esto es vuesto CID -Tras comprobar los datos, volver a escribir fastboot reboot-bootloader-Esperamos y ponemos fastboot oem rebootRUUNota. Si fallara el comando reiniciar el teléfono pulsando power y volumen menos y volver a intentarlo. -Aparcerán unas letras de HTC y cuando esté ponéis... fastboot flash zip C:\adb\firmware.zipNota.Obviamente la ruta que hay que poner depende de dónde esté el firmware guardado. Si está en c:fastboot poner fastboot flash zip C:\fastboot\firmware.zip -y si en la consola de comandos ya estáis en la carpeta dónde está el firmware poner fastboot flash zip firmware.zip -En este momento apareceran en la ventana de dos un montón de letras, cuando acaben de salir y os deje escribir reescribir el mismo comando y se terminará el proceso. O se que hay que ponerlo dos veces...PONERLO DOS VECES O NO FUNCIONA... -Una vez flaseado reiniciar poniendo fastboot reboot-Si queremos estar seguros que ha funcionado volver al hboot escribiendo adb reboot bootloader-Si ponemos el siguiente comando nos dará la infomación actual la cual podemos cotejar con la de antes de empezar el preceso. fastboot getvar all(bootloader) version: 0.5 (bootloader) version-bootloader: 3.16.0.0000 (bootloader) version-baseband: 1.16.2133156.UA15G < debería mostrar un nuevo numero (bootloader) version-main: 1.54.401.10 Y ya está, con esto debería ser suficiente para tener el nuevo firmware instalado. ![]() |
#5
|
||||
|
||||
Fenomenal el trabajo felicidades, solo una pregunta, yo lo hice tal y como lo has puesto tu, con esos mismos comandos, pero yo te puedo asgurar que no era root, ¿estas seguro de que hay que wser root? s-off si que era, pero root seguro que no era y pude meterle el fimware, un saludo y felicidades de nuevo.
![]() ![]() A ver, se supone que para hacerse s-off te has hecho root, pero si te haces s-off tienes privilegios para instalar firmware. No es necesario, pero se supone que si sigues los pasos normales te has hecho root y de ahí el siguiente paso es ser s-off... Normalmente van de la mano... |
#6
|
||||
|
||||
Buenas trabajo, una pregunta el firmware se mete en la carpeta sdktools o en c directamente
|
#8
|
||||
|
||||
|
#9
|
||||
|
||||
http://www.androidfilehost.com/?fid=23501681358555661 Descomprimes la carpeta en una carpeta que crees en c llamada fastboot y ejecutas el archivo... |
#10
|
||||
|
||||
Yo actualize pero instalé una rom la viper y no me sale la versión lo actualize con alltolkit ya que se me puso algo difícil pero lo intentaré con este tuto muy bueno
Gracias y un saludo |
Gracias de parte de: | ||
#11
|
||||
|
||||
Hola, yo estoy intentando dejarlo en s-off, cuando lo consiga y tenga stock recovery y quiera dejar el móvil stock pero libre ya que soy de Orange que hago utilizar este metedo no? Mi versión es 1.54.75.5
|
#12
|
||||
|
||||
Recomiendo totalmente la actualización del firmware (también llamado hboot) a todo aquel que haya puesto una ROM con versión soft. mas nueva.
Lo actualicé hace 4 días y no sólo solucioné los molestos arranques de 2 min. que sufría tras meter la custom rom que tenía, es que ahora el teléfono en general va como un tiro. Saludos. Última edición por rivo Día 08/09/14 a las 12:12:25. |
Gracias de parte de: | ||
#13
|
||||
|
||||
Con este método sólo logras cambiar el firmware, nada más. No es para dejarlo Stock ni libre. Si usas Roms custom, y usan una base determinada, tienes que cambiar el firmware acorde con la base. Si quieres dejarlo Stock con la base 1.54.401.5 usa el firm que sea igual...o sea el firm 1.54.401.5
|
#14
|
||||
|
||||
Descárgate adb y fastboot de aquí
http://www.androidfilehost.com/?fid=23501681358555661 Descomprimes la carpeta en una carpeta que crees en c llamada fastboot y ejecutas el archivo... ![]() |
#15
|
||||
|
||||
haber si me podeis ayudar... lo tengo ya con s-off pero siempre me da error... me pone failed cuanto intento meterle la rom libre... tengo la de orange y creo que el problema es que no me sale la version que tengo
(bootloader) version: 0.5 (bootloader) version-bootloader: 3.16.0.0000 (bootloader) version-baseband: 1.15.2133156.UA13G (bootloader) version-cpld: None (bootloader) version-microp: None (bootloader) version-main: |
#16
|
||||
|
||||
haber si me podeis ayudar... lo tengo ya con s-off pero siempre me da error... me pone failed cuanto intento meterle la rom libre... tengo la de orange y creo que el problema es que no me sale la version que tengo
(bootloader) version: 0.5 (bootloader) version-bootloader: 3.16.0.0000 (bootloader) version-baseband: 1.15.2133156.UA13G (bootloader) version-cpld: None (bootloader) version-microp: None (bootloader) version-main: ![]() |
#18
|
||||
|
||||
Adb fastboot y drivers akl in one fácil instalación...
http://forum.xda-developers.com/show....php?t=2588979 |
![]() |
![]() |
||||||
|